While classic texts like Sipser or Peter Linz are standard references, Kulkarni’s book is noted for its lucid language and heavy emphasis on solving problems rather than just presenting theory. It is particularly popular among Indian engineering students as it aligns closely with local university syllabi, such as those of Pune University .
